About This Home

Available Now

Bright and spacious Victorian home in a great location close to RiNo Arts District, Curtis Park, two light rail stations, Coors Stadium, and City Park. Walkable to restaurants, bars, coffee shops, Mission Ballroom, and more. Easy street parking too! A fenced-in front yard with a patio invites entry to this charming home. Step inside to a light-filled open layout with hardwood floors and lofty ceilings. Enjoy relaxing and entertaining in a spacious living room and open kitchen with built-in shelving, quartz countertops, stainless steel appliances and a dry bar. Nearby, a flex space offers room for a private office or guest room w/ a built-in desk and half bath. Two upper-level bedrooms with skylights share a full bath. Outside is a private, low-maintenance backyard. Plus, there's plenty of room for storage in the unfinished basement. Utilities typically run around $200-300/month total (varies by season/usage). This home will be available for rent starting 1/1/2026, but an earlier move-in is possible if needed! Single Family Residence MLS# 5697924

Neighborhood

Next to the River North Art District and Five Points, just a few minutes from downtown Denver, Cole is an up-and-coming neighborhood. This area is in transition, offering a lower cost of living and a wide selection of rental properties available from modern apartments to Victorian-era homes. The community is tight-knit. You can often see children playing in the area’s green spaces, and families bond at cultural events held at the Saint Charles or harvest crops at one of the neighborhood community gardens.

Apartment rentals are popular due to the neighborhood's proximity to downtown Denver and other hot spots. Coors Field and the beautiful City Park Zoo can be found minutes away. Rino Beer Garden in the neighborhood offer a huge selection of craft beers with a year-round patio, but locals have quick access to the plethora of breweries and eateries in the nearby arts district and Five Points.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I submit a Portable Tenant Screening Report when I apply?

Applicant has the right to provide the property manager or owner with a Portable Tenant Screening Report (PTSR) that is not more than 30 days old, as defined in § 38-12-902(2.5), Colorado Revised Statutes; and 2) if Applicant provides the property manager or owner with a PTSR, the property manager or owner is prohibited from: a) charging Applicant a rental application fee; or b) charging Applicant a fee for the property manager or owner to access or use the PTSR.
